Redstone Era for Paramount and CBS Ends With Little Fanfare (Column)

Redstone Era for Paramount and CBS Ends With Little Fanfare (Column)

For the Redstone clan, the end with Paramount Pictures came much as it began 31 years ago – victory achieved after a long, bitter and highly public fight over a Hollywood institution. This time around, the win for Shari Redstone was securing the ability to sell Paramount Pictures, CBS, Paramount+, MTV, Nickelodeon and other legacy cablers to David Ellison’s Skydance …
